- **Label/image split.** Workflows keep `runs-on: go-ci` / `runs-on: flutter-ci` as the scheduling label per the [`ci-runners.md`](https://…/FabledRulebook/ci-runners.md) "label = scheduling handle, image = `container.image`" pattern. The labels are intentional handles, not toolchain assertions.
|
- **Label/image split.** Workflows keep `runs-on: go-ci` / `runs-on: flutter-ci` as the scheduling label per the [`ci-runners.md`](https://…/FabledRulebook/ci-runners.md) "label = scheduling handle, image = `container.image`" pattern. The labels are intentional handles, not toolchain assertions — which is why the Android jobs still schedule on `flutter-ci` while pulling `ci-android:36`. Switch them to `android-ci` if that runner label is ever registered; nothing breaks either way.

- **Integration-job docker-socket dependency.** `test-go.yml`'s integration job uses the runner's shared docker socket (`/var/run/docker.sock`) to bridge-IP-discover the per-job Postgres service container by name + network intersection — the dev compose's `minstrel-postgres-*` containers are explicitly skipped as belt-and-suspenders. Depends on `act_runner.valid_volumes` whitelisting the socket; if that ever stops auto-mounting, integration tests fail at the `docker inspect` step.

- **Go toolchain pin.** `go.mod` is on `go 1.25.0` because `golang.org/x/crypto v0.51.0` declares 1.25 as its minimum. `ci-go:1.26` satisfies this with headroom. Future `x/crypto` bumps that move the Go floor should be paired with an image-tag bump in this file + the workflows.

- **Cache server reachability.** `test-web.yml` does NOT use `cache: 'npm'` on `actions/setup-node` — the Gitea Actions cache server isn't reachable from this runner's container network and `setup-node` was burning ~4m41s on ETIMEDOUT before failing open. With the migration to `ci-go:1.26`, `setup-node` is removed entirely (Node is in the image). The cache concern reappears if a future change re-introduces a network-dependent action.
